Re: Labels in Product description?
Balinor: I made a tried as you suggested. It is not what I needed.
Let me explain you again. Every product has its own description. It is an html text inserted in a form. In this description (html text) I would like to insert a text label that will be easy to change after. For example:
Product long description
"This product has 12 [text_label] ... "
I will use this text_label in more then 60 product descriptions. If I would like to change the value of text_label I should go to Admin -> Language and change the set up value of the label.
I don't understand what you mean to go and change the template. As you may see there is no need to change the template. Only a set up value for a language label.
So, I would like to define a text label in Language and add it in product description. How can I do that?
